#8b5edf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b5edf is composed of 54.5% red, 36.9%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.7% cyan, 57.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 260.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 62.2%. #8b5edf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bcff with #1700bf.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#8b5edf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8b5edf has RGB values of R:139, G:94,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 9133791.

Shades and Tints of #8b5edf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f5f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b5edf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d99a4 is the less saturated color, while #8240fd is the most saturated one.
